First I introduce the areas to be covered and the required topics/sub-topics. From there I assemble my teaching tools and materials. Once called upon I first talk with my clients on their most appropriate time for time allocation. Then I can either do a live tutorial online via zoom or Kennet or just do a video tutorial and upload through my e-portfolio so that they can assess and learn. Once they have the tutorial they can learn at their own allocated time I submitt tasks,assessment tests they give their responses at a specific time allocated then I mark them and give them their scores. In case there will be part they feel it is not well covered we can organise for a remedial to ensure no stone is unturned and that they are ready to undertake both their internal and external examinations much comfortably. Beyond education and class work I can also mentor them in preparation for outside class life and maybe future professional etiquette and competence.
